The art of finding inspiration is a transformative journey that turns ordinary moments into extraordinary sparks of creativity. This mysterious force can strike anyone, anywhere, and often arises from the simplest sources, such as observing nature or the interplay of light and shadow.
This creative journey involves several key elements that contribute to unlocking the reservoir of imagination:
- Cultivating awareness: Inspiration is frequently hidden in plain sight. By being present and attentive to the details around us, we can uncover extraordinary aspects in what may seem ordinary. Careful observation of people and daily events in nature serves as an excellent source of creative ideas.
- Diverse influences: Creativity thrives on diversity. Actively seeking inspiration from a variety of sources—whether literature, art, science, or travel—nourishes the mind as a storehouse of ideas.
- Active engagement: Finding inspiration is not a passive endeavour. It requires actively engaging with the world, stepping out of the comfort zone, and being open to new possibilities.
- Playful exploration: Creativity flourishes in an environment of playfulness. Allowing oneself to daydream, experiment, and make mistakes fosters an atmosphere where inspiration can flow freely.
- Courting uncertainty: The art of finding inspiration involves a spontaneous dance with uncertainty. It is in these moments of ambiguity that creativity often blossoms.
